
Buying elote on the street is one of my very favorite things to do in Mexico. Thankfully, it's not hard to make in your very own
casa.
ELOTE
4 ears shucked corn
3 T mayonnaise
3 t fresh lime juice
3 T crumbled Cotija cheese (grated Parmesan cheese will do)
1 t chili powder
1/2 t ground cumin
1/4 t salt
cooking spray or oil & brush
Fire up the grill. Mix mayo & lime juice in 1 bowl. Mix cheese, spices & salt in another. Coat grill rack with oil or cooking spray, grill corn 10-14 minutes or until tender (turn frequently). Remove corn from grill, brush with mayo mixture and sprinkle liberally with cheese mixture. YUM!
